Data Reveals: People’s Obsession with Customizing Tech
On average, individuals own 1.7 smartphone cases, with about 27% having two or more cases and 11% possessing three or more. A peculiar 3% even own five or more cases, each serving a unique purpose like changing designs based on mood or as spare replacements for damaged ones.

Refreshing Styles: Changing Smartphone Case Trends
A surprising 40% replace their smartphone cases within a year, while others upgrade as frequently as every three months. Additionally, a small percentage demonstrates extreme behaviors by transitioning cases monthly or even more frequently, highlighting a shift in consumer patterns towards quick-changing trends.

Functionality vs. Style: Perceptions in Mobile Accessories
With design ranking as the top priority for 53% of respondents, followed closely by affordability at 52%, and durability at 35%, it is evident that users prioritize aesthetics and practicality. Moreover, personal preferences like fashion appeal and character-themed cases are gaining significance among accessory seekers.

Beyond the Basics: Exploring Accessory Options
Apart from smartphone cases, screen protectors lead the accessory lineup at 55%, with shoulder straps and phone rings following at 20% and 12%, respectively. The demand for camera lens covers and a variety of other accessories indicates a growing interest in enhancing the utility and style of smart devices.

Diverse Ownership: Exploring Device Allocation
While over 90% own a single smartphone, a notable 7% possess multiple devices, with 0.5% of users even having three or more smartphones. This diversity in ownership reflects the ever-evolving need for varied functionalities and usage scenarios.

Summer Tech Woes: Unveiling Seasonal Mobile Mishaps
Summer presents unique challenges for tech users, such as smartphones overheating or encountering water-related accidents. From camera malfunctions due to high temperatures to devices failing after water exposure, the season demands extra care in handling mobile devices to prevent mishaps.

1. What are the most important factors driving the fascination with personalizing smart devices?
While aesthetics and functionality play a significant role in driving the customization trend, there are deeper motivations at play. Personalization allows individuals to express their unique identities, preferences, and styles through their tech accessories, creating a sense of individuality and ownership over their devices.

2. What challenges arise in the quest for personalizing smart devices?
One of the key challenges associated with personalizing smart devices is the need to balance style with practicality. As users seek to showcase their personality through their tech accessories, ensuring that these customizations do not compromise the functionality or protection of the devices becomes crucial. Finding the perfect balance between personalization and utility is an ongoing challenge for tech enthusiasts.

Advantages of Personalizing Smart Devices:
– Personal expression: Customizing tech accessories allows individuals to reflect their unique personalities and preferences.
– Enhanced user experience: Tailoring devices to specific needs and styles can improve overall user satisfaction and comfort.
– Style statement: Tech accessories serve as fashion statements, enabling users to stay on-trend and showcase their individuality.

Disadvantages of Personalizing Smart Devices:
– Cost implications: Constantly updating and customizing tech accessories can be financially taxing, especially for those who frequently seek new designs.
– Compatibility issues: Certain customizations may impact the functionality or compatibility of the smart device, leading to potential performance issues.
– Over-reliance on aesthetics: Prioritizing style over substance may result in neglecting essential features or functionalities of the device.
